Has she heard of the Island of Empty Eyes?

Knowledge Geography: 1d20 + 10 ⇒ (9) + 10 = 19


K: Geography or Local 10:
The island lies in the northern part of the Shackles and has no known settlements, but Chelish warships have sometimes been scouted in the waters near the island.

15:
Sailors claim the island got its name from the large statues along its shores. The statues’ eyes are missing, though some say the bare sockets once held enormous gemstones.

20:
Colonists settled the island once before and built a fort there, but they disappeared soon after. Some say they left on a treasure hunt, but others claim they perished and their spirits now haunt the island.

25:
Some say giant-sized ruins stand in the island’s highlands. They’re filled with ancient treasure, but ravenous dinosaurs fiercely guard the ruins.

30:
The island’s ruins date back to the time of ancient Ghol-Gan—an empire of cyclopes that once spanned the entire west coast of Garund.
